Public Key Infrastructure (PKI)

A framework that enables secure communication through the use of cryptographic key pairs and digital certificates.

Description

Public Key Infrastructure (PKI) is a foundational technology in the field of cybersecurity that supports the secure exchange of information over networks. It utilizes a combination of hardware, software, policies, and standards to manage digital certificates and public-key encryption. PKI allows users to create, manage, distribute, and revoke digital certificates, which serve as electronic credentials that authenticate the identity of individuals, devices, or organizations. By employing asymmetric encryption, where a public key encrypts data and a private key decrypts it, PKI ensures that sensitive information remains confidential during transmission. This infrastructure is critical for various applications such as secure email, secure web browsing (HTTPS), and digital signatures, which confirm the authenticity and integrity of documents. Major companies like Microsoft and Google rely on PKI for securing user communications and transactions, demonstrating its importance in maintaining trust in digital environments.

Examples

  • SSL/TLS certificates used by websites to establish secure connections and protect user data.
  • Digital signatures employed in software distribution to verify the authenticity of applications.

Additional Information

  • PKI supports compliance with regulatory standards such as GDPR and HIPAA by ensuring data protection.
  • It plays a key role in Internet of Things (IoT) security by authenticating devices and securing communications between them.

References